The cheapest way to get from Ringsheim to London is to bus and train which costs £95 - £210 and takes 13h 15m.
The fastest way to get from Ringsheim to London is to train which takes 5h 35m and costs £190 - £330.
No, there is no direct train from Ringsheim to London. However, there are services departing from Ringsheim/Europa-Park and arriving at London St Pancras Intl via Paris Nord.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 35m.
The distance between Ringsheim and London is 592 miles.
The best way to get from Ringsheim to London without a car is to train which takes 5h 35m and costs £190 - £330.
It takes approximately 5h 35m to get from Ringsheim to London, including transfers.
